Great location right next to the shrines. Dinner and breakfast were traditional Japanese with a lot of small dishes. The staff is very helpful. We also booked a private onsen it was very nice. Overall a fantastic traditional Japanese experience
Hotel is very close to all the world heritage sites right across from the parking lots. Walking distance to sites and train station
The half board option is very nice. Dinner served in the room
There is onsen on premise
The hotel is somewhat older but that maybe part of its charm. We chose to stay in Japanese style room with tatami floor. The futon was much more comfortable than I thought.
